Output 725af59b05c0f1342709a252d44a4ab6e503327125d49268d4102d0593af8227:3

value
2392365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c95c90289ad5f70c38a5cf512f220ce0b36981 OP_EQUAL
address
3HiVPxix2jWqnhMVCV7tNW7ScNjiWiD994
transaction
725af59b05c0f1342709a252d44a4ab6e503327125d49268d4102d0593af8227
confirmations
80589
spent
true